Output 61eccaf93349661a717ecc8f9264c1c6058fd8f376a3ae8c69b707372eed22d2:1

value
129692
script pubkey
OP_0 OP_PUSHBYTES_20 39139741dad8be82c81a57a5a55f0d77380adb90
address
bc1q8yfewsw6mzlg9jq627j62hcdwuuq4kuszcq6ha
transaction
61eccaf93349661a717ecc8f9264c1c6058fd8f376a3ae8c69b707372eed22d2